#36e650 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#36e650 is composed of 21.2% red, 90.2% green and 31.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 76.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 65.2% yellow and 9.8% black. It has a hue angle of 128.9 degrees, a saturation of 77.9% and a lightness of 55.7%. #36e650 color hex could be obtained by blending #6cffa0 with #00cd00. Closest websafe color is: #33ff66.

#36e650 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#36e650 has RGB values of R:54, G:230, B:80 and CMYK values of C:0.77, M:0, Y:0.65, K:0.1. Its decimal value is 3597904.

Shades and Tints of #36e650
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010802 is the darkest color, while #f6fef7 is the lightest one.

Tones of #36e650
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8d8f8d is the less saturated color, while #25f744 is the most saturated one.
